Emma Samms is set to reprise her role as Holly Sutton on ABC’s General Hospital.

According to Variety, which first reported the news, Holly will return to Port Charles in early September, and her re-appearance may be related to Lucky Spencer’s (Jonathan Jackson) return.

When viewers last saw Holly in 2023, the character had worked alongside Anna Devane (Finola Hughes) and Scott Baldwin (Kin Shriner) in trying to take down Victor Cassadine (Charles Shaughnessy), who had plans for world domination.

Introduced in July 1982, during the height of the Luke and Laura era, Holly became the woman Luke (Anthony Geary) got romantically involved with when he thought Laura (Genia Francis) had died. Holly remained part of the canvas until 1993. Since 2006, Samms has been making appearances on the daytime drama series as Holly, including from 2006-2009, 2012-2014, and from 2020 to present.

No additional details on Samms’ latest return have been revealed, particularly how long fans can expect her back this time.
